Car dealerships and manufacturers can currently get grants to reduce the price you pay for brand new electric and hybrid vehicles. You don’t need to do anything if you want to buy one of these vehicles – the dealer will include the value of the grant in the vehicle’s price. Not all electric or hybrid vehicles are eligible for a grant – only vehicles that have been approved by the government. There are 6 categories of vehicle, based on CO2 emissions. The grant depends on which category the vehicle is in.

Cars

These vehicles have CO2 emissions of less than 50g/km and can travel at least 112km (70 miles) without any emissions at all:

Cars must cost less than £50,000 to be eligible for the grant.
The grant will pay for 35% of the purchase price for these vehicles, up to a maximum of £3,000.

Non-qualifying electric and hybrid vehicles:

Category 2 or 3 cars with a recommended retail price over £60,000 are not eligible for a grant. This includes:

  • Audi Q7 (category 2)
  • BMW i8 (category 2)
  • Mercedes-Benz S500 Hybrid (category 3)
  • Porsche Panamera S E-Hybrid (category 3)

EV Motorbikes and scooters

We supply and install charging units for electric motor cycles and scooters.

If your motor cycle or scooter has a standard plug connection we can still install a dedicated circuit to supply this outlet.

A new dedicated circuit and outlet will minimise the risk of stress and overloading to the existing circuits which can cause fire. A new circuit will also insure your charging outlet has suitable RCD protection for the user.

OLEV grants are available on motorbikes and mopeds.

Taxis

These vehicles are purpose-built taxis and have CO2 emissions of less than 50g/km and can travel at least 112km (70 miles) without any emissions at all:

  • Dynamo Taxi
  • LEVC TX

The grant will pay for 20% of the purchase price for these vehicles, up to a maximum of £7,500.

Large vans and trucks

These vehicles have CO2 emissions of at least 50% less than the equivalent conventional Euro VI vehicle that can carry the same capacity. They can travel at least 16km (10 miles) without any emissions at all:

  • BD Auto eDucato (4.25 tonnes)
  • FUSO eCanter
  • Paneltex Z75

For the first 200 orders the grant will pay for 20% of the purchase price for these vehicles, up to a maximum of £20,000. The grant will then pay for 20% of the purchase price for these vehicles, up to a maximum of £8,000.

Electric Vehicle Homecharging

The Electric Vehicle Homecharge Scheme (EVHS) provides grant funding of up to 75% towards the cost of installing electric vehicle chargepoints at domestic properties across the UK. List of cars and vans eligible:
